Castletroy, Co. Limerick
The Orchard
32 sales have been filed on the Property Price Register for The Orchard since 2014, at a median of €127,000.
They ran from €37,500 to €510,000. None of them was a new build.

Why this street and not others
A street gets a page once at least 5 sales have been recorded on it. Below that a median is a handful of anecdotes rather than a figure, and a page saying so would be worse than no page.

How to read an entry on the Property Price Register
The date is not the sale date, the address is whatever the solicitor typed, and about 15.2% of entries in our town-level comparison sample carry no Eircode. What each field means.
Why the price on the register is not what the buyer paid
About 10.4% of sales in our town-level comparison sample are filed without the VAT the buyer paid on top. A €400,000 new build appears as €352,423. How to spot one and what to add back.
What a house actually gained between two sales
1,099 properties in our town-level comparison sample have sold more than once. Matching the two sales gives a real gain on a real house, which is a different thing to a national index.
